Why Long-Form Content Is Still Relevant for SEO

In today's digital landscape, where information is abundant and attention spans are fleeting, long-form content continues to hold a significant position in search engine optimization (SEO). Understanding why this form of content remains relevant can help marketers craft strategies that not only engage audiences but also improve their online visibility.

The Value of Depth

Long-form content, defined as pieces exceeding 1,500 words, offers several advantages over shorter formats. Firstly, it allows for greater depth and detail on a topic, providing readers with comprehensive information. This extensive coverage can be particularly useful in niche areas where users seek authoritative sources. Secondly, long-form articles often rank higher in search engine results due to their perceived value and quality by algorithms like Google's PageRank.

Practical Applications and Best Practices

To leverage the benefits of long-form content, marketers should focus on creating valuable, engaging pieces that address specific user needs. For instance, a blog post about "The Complete Guide to SEO for Beginners" could include multiple sections covering keyword research, on-page optimization, backlink building, and more.

[example]
A well-structured article might look like this:

* Introduction
* Brief overview of the topic
* Understanding Keywords
* Importance in SEO
* Keyword Research Tools
* On-Page Optimization
* Title tags and meta descriptions
* Header tags (H1, H2)
* Image alt text

[/example]

Additionally, incorporating multimedia elements such as images, infographics, and videos can enhance readability and engagement. Lastly, using internal linking within the article helps distribute authority throughout your website.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Many marketers fall into traps when creating long-form content. Overloading articles with too much information without a clear structure or neglecting user experience are common pitfalls. It's crucial to maintain a logical flow and ensure that each section adds value to the reader’s understanding of the topic.
